## Relevance Tuning Notes

When adjusting boost weights in a Quillfeather search plugin, change one field at a time and re-run the golden query set before submitting. The Lanternbrook team reviews any change that shifts top-three results for more than 5% of queries. Document your rationale in the plugin manifest, including before/after NDCG scores. The full tuning checklist and scoring harness are described on our internal page.

wiki page, bahof-tajef: https://harbor.crelvostack.local/secrets/deploy/spaces/merge_requests/352483d166532f3d

**Q: Why do deleted orders still appear in the orders table?**

A: The Tidemark platform uses soft deletes. Rows in the orders table are never physically removed; instead, the deleted_at column is set and the order is excluded from standard queries via the active_orders view. If a customer record shows a "deleted" order, check whether the query bypasses the view. Hard purges run monthly through the Culverton retention job and require approval. For purge exceptions or restore requests, contact the data stewardship desk.

billing contact of tahog-tafog = istox@qirvanlabs.corp

Market analysis by the Orvand Group indicates steady demand for our Fielder line, with limited competition outside the port city of Brenmouth. The plan calls for one flagship branch, two satellite counters, and a regional distribution point, phased over eighteen months. Capital requirements, staffing models, and risk assumptions are detailed in the appendix. Please review the following confidential note on business plans before the session.

confidential, yafof-tawef: The finance team signed off on a budget of $34.3 million for Project Zorox. The renewal with Aldethax Freight closes at $12.7 million a year, 10 percent below the last contract.

## Releases

Quick note for the sync: GarageGlance v2.4 ships the occupancy feed for the Marlowe Street deck, now polling sensors every 30 seconds instead of two minutes. Counts should stop drifting during rush hour. Tag releases off `main`, run the feed smoke test, and ping Tova if the diff looks weird. All release artifacts must be verified against the key below.

signing key of tahog-tajog = bky6_QV8tna